Hablemos

First Edition   Haas, © 2022, 327 pages

HABLEMOS is a four skill program designed for an introductory course in Spanish. The text provides a student-friendly approach to the basic and important elements of the language as well as valuable facts regarding cultural customs and norms of Spanish-speaking cultures. HABLEMOS seeks to develop students’ speaking, reading, writing, and listening skills so that they can find themselves able to express their own ideas and interreact with others in a meaningful way.

About the Author

Awilda Haas person
In 1991, she earned a BA degree in Spanish from University of Minnesota. Dedicated to her academic work, she studied English, French, Brazilian Portuguese, and Latin. During her time at UM she also tutored all levels of Spanish and was a club officer for “Latinos Unidos”. In 1996, Prof. Haas earned her MA degree in Spanish from University of Kansas. During her time at KU, she taught Spanish beginning courses for four years. Prof. Haas has traveled to various Spanish-speaking countries and has studied at the University of Puerto Rico, Málaga Sí, Spain and at Inca Garcilaso de la Vega University in Lima, Peru. In 1999, she began her journey as a fulltime professor at Kansas City Kansas Community College, where she has been ever since. She is currently the Foreign Language Coordinator, a position she has held for twelve years. Her first textbook, ¡Qué va!, was published in 2015 and was used at KCKCC for five years. Her second textbook, Spanish for Teachers, was published in 2018 and is currently use at KCKCC. Her fourth book, Hablemos was published in 2025.
